p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/trunk]: pkgsrc/wm/progman wm/progman: Import progman-1.0 from wip/pro...
details: https://anonhg.NetBSD.org/pkgsrc/rev/26cb617ebee4
branches: trunk
changeset: 769779:26cb617ebee4
user: sjmulder <sjmulder%pkgsrc.org@localhost>
date: Fri Nov 19 18:59:09 2021 +0000
description:
wm/progman: Import progman-1.0 from wip/progman
Simple, configurable X11 window manager and launcher modeled after
Program Manager from the Windows 3 era.
diffstat:
wm/progman/DESCR | 2 +
wm/progman/Makefile | 29 +++++++++++++++++++
wm/progman/PLIST | 2 +
wm/progman/distinfo | 7 ++++
wm/progman/patches/patch-Makefile | 15 ++++++++++
wm/progman/patches/patch-progman.ini | 54 ++++++++++++++++++++++++++++++++++++
6 files changed, 109 insertions(+), 0 deletions(-)
diffs (133 lines):
diff -r 6792479f4f32 -r 26cb617ebee4 wm/progman/DESCR
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/wm/progman/DESCR Fri Nov 19 18:59:09 2021 +0000
@@ -0,0 +1,2 @@
+Simple, configurable X11 window manager and launcher modeled after
+Program Manager from the Windows 3 era.
diff -r 6792479f4f32 -r 26cb617ebee4 wm/progman/Makefile
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/wm/progman/Makefile Fri Nov 19 18:59:09 2021 +0000
@@ -0,0 +1,29 @@
+# $NetBSD: Makefile,v 1.1 2021/11/19 18:59:09 sjmulder Exp $
+
+DISTNAME= progman-1.0
+CATEGORIES= wm
+MASTER_SITES= ${MASTER_SITE_GITHUB:=jcs/}
+GITHUB_TAG= v${PKGVERSION_NOREV}
+
+MAINTAINER= sjmulder%NetBSD.org@localhost
+HOMEPAGE= https://github.com/jcs/progman
+COMMENT= Window manager resembling Windows 3's Program Manager
+LICENSE= mit
+
+USE_TOOLS+= pkg-config
+
+# Supplies xxd utility
+TOOL_DEPENDS+= vim-share-[0-9]*:../../editors/vim-share
+
+CFLAGS+= -DINFTIM=-1
+LDFLAGS+= -lXext
+
+MAKE_FLAGS+= PREFIX=${DESTDIR:Q}${PREFIX:Q}
+MAKE_FLAGS+= MANDIR=${DESTDIR:Q}${PREFIX:Q}/${PKGMANDIR}/man1
+
+.include "../../x11/libX11/buildlink3.mk"
+.include "../../x11/libXext/buildlink3.mk"
+.include "../../x11/libXft/buildlink3.mk"
+.include "../../x11/libXpm/buildlink3.mk"
+.include "../../graphics/gdk-pixbuf2-xlib/buildlink3.mk"
+.include "../../mk/bsd.pkg.mk"
diff -r 6792479f4f32 -r 26cb617ebee4 wm/progman/PLIST
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/wm/progman/PLIST Fri Nov 19 18:59:09 2021 +0000
@@ -0,0 +1,2 @@
+@comment $NetBSD: PLIST,v 1.1 2021/11/19 18:59:09 sjmulder Exp $
+bin/progman
diff -r 6792479f4f32 -r 26cb617ebee4 wm/progman/distinfo
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/wm/progman/distinfo Fri Nov 19 18:59:09 2021 +0000
@@ -0,0 +1,7 @@
+$NetBSD: distinfo,v 1.1 2021/11/19 18:59:09 sjmulder Exp $
+
+BLAKE2s (progman-1.0.tar.gz) = 2b10d1b755eda1883f4906dd0df5e95e8ef3c36df25f82dc0d7dc7a0d533a403
+SHA512 (progman-1.0.tar.gz) = bfc329277b39b500ae829a2e97e2c4d6058b2c6a8fdb2c453073c32b526c582c6e6a4632ec4df1f98ae3d7b072c8744370e1017f2bc5e757c9bd9f78e5add5dd
+Size (progman-1.0.tar.gz) = 44214 bytes
+SHA1 (patch-Makefile) = 4da84f934ed6a4f03b5a3a3eac1f0cfe2cc59a4d
+SHA1 (patch-progman.ini) = be2de652e956f5794be41afcc2041a4eb6f92da1
diff -r 6792479f4f32 -r 26cb617ebee4 wm/progman/patches/patch-Makefile
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/wm/progman/patches/patch-Makefile Fri Nov 19 18:59:09 2021 +0000
@@ -0,0 +1,15 @@
+$NetBSD: patch-Makefile,v 1.1 2021/11/19 18:59:09 sjmulder Exp $
+
+- Disable high DPI mode.
+
+--- Makefile.orig 2021-01-27 19:30:24.000000000 +0000
++++ Makefile
+@@ -41,7 +41,7 @@ CFLAGS+= -DUSE_GDK_PIXBUF
+ #CFLAGS+= -g -DDEBUG=1
+
+ # use 2x icons, borders, fonts for HiDPI displays; optional
+-CFLAGS+= -DHIDPI=1
++#CFLAGS+= -DHIDPI=1
+
+ BINDIR= $(PREFIX)/bin
+
diff -r 6792479f4f32 -r 26cb617ebee4 wm/progman/patches/patch-progman.ini
--- /dev/null Thu Jan 01 00:00:00 1970 +0000
+++ b/wm/progman/patches/patch-progman.ini Fri Nov 19 18:59:09 2021 +0000
@@ -0,0 +1,54 @@
+$NetBSD: patch-progman.ini,v 1.1 2021/11/19 18:59:09 sjmulder Exp $
+
+- Comment out defaults, some of which override built in high DPI logic.
+
+--- progman.ini.orig 2021-11-19 11:40:19.553382841 +0000
++++ progman.ini
+@@ -6,33 +6,33 @@
+ #
+
+ [progman]
+-font = Microsoft Sans Serif:bold:size=14
+-iconfont = Microsoft Sans Serif:size=11
++#font = Microsoft Sans Serif:bold:size=14
++#iconfont = Microsoft Sans Serif:size=11
+
+ # Focused windows
+-fgcolor = white
+-bgcolor = #0000a8
++#fgcolor = white
++#bgcolor = #0000a8
+
+ # Unfocused windows
+-unfocused_fgcolor = black
+-unfocused_bgcolor = white
++#unfocused_fgcolor = black
++#unfocused_bgcolor = white
+
+ # Borders
+-border_fgcolor = black
+-border_bgcolor = #c0c7c8
+-border_width = 6
+-button_bgcolor = #c0c7c8
+-title_padding = 6
++#border_fgcolor = black
++#border_bgcolor = #c0c7c8
++#border_width = 6
++#button_bgcolor = #c0c7c8
++#title_padding = 6
+
+ # Launcher
+-launcher_fgcolor = black
+-launcher_bgcolor = #c0c7c8
++#launcher_fgcolor = black
++#launcher_bgcolor = #c0c7c8
+
+ # When not specified, the root color is not changed
+ #root_bgcolor = #c0c7c8
+
+ # When moving windows, how hard to resist going off-screen
+-edgeresist = 80
++#edgeresist = 80
+
+ # Custom key bindings can be specified as "Modifier+Key = action".
+ [keyboard]
Home |
Main Index |
Thread Index |
Old Index